"The "disciplinary sanctions and proceedings against staff or trade union representatives" in the above resolution," Merpel wrote earlier tonight, "refers to the fact that three of the 10 staff representatives have been singled out for disciplinary proceedings, resulting in the sacking of two and the downgrading of another in January 2016. Merpel understands that two others are also facing disciplinary proceedings. One of the staff representatives who was dismissed, Elizabeth Hardon who is the chair of SUEPO Munich, additionally had her pension docked; however this further sanction was removed following an internal appeal."

Confidentiality of staff medical data

In the January Gazette (page 20-21) the Office announced a restructuring of the medical departments, bringing the Medical Advisory Unit and Occupational Health Department under a common director, within the HR Department, i.e. under Ms Bergot. The Gazette article hails the restructuring as a “prescription for clarity and best duty of care”. As usual with the Battistelli administration, the reality is just the opposite:

(a) Because of their very different roles, having the Medical Advisory Unit (advising the administration in medical decisions) and the Occupational Health Services (meant to support staff) in a single unit is anything but best practice.

(b) The Occupational Health Physician is supposed to be independent. Having the Occupational Health Physician within the Personnel Department with Ms Bergot as his/her reporting officer is not to best way to guarantee independence.

(c) Since Dr Koopman left in summer 2014, the Medical Advisory Unit (MAU) is headed by a non-medical person originally recruited to VP4’s office and who is now reporting to Ms Bergot. This construct means that the confidentiality of medical data stored in the Medical Advisory Unit, in particular vis-à-vis the Personnel Department (Ms Bergot), is no longer guaranteed.

(d) Under the new structure, the same will apply for the Occupational Health Department. It seems highly likely that the current interim manager will become director of the newly created medical unit. The EPO’s current medical doctors will no longer have a managerial role but will be reporting to the Director and merely advising him/her as “medical experts”.

Such a structure would not seem legal in any of our host states. We suppose that this does not bother Mr Battistelli. But it should bother our medical doctors who – according to our understanding – are precluded from entering data in medical files held by the department if confidentiality cannot be guaranteed.
